AP — Internet trailblazer Yahoo is exploring technology's next frontier with Scout, an answer engine powered by artificial intelligence. Scout seems insightful, based on its response to a question posed by The Associated Press about why one of Silicon Valley's brightest stars faded away a decade ago.
“Yahoo’s journey illustrates how a company with an early advantage can disappear without continuous innovation," Scout explained, while also providing hyperlinks to other websites supporting its thesis.
Scout may have to come up with a different interpretation if Yahoo CEO Jim Lanzone can leverage AI to expand upon a worldwide audience of 700 million users who have stuck with the company's finance, sports, news, fantasy and email services, despite a history of folly that nearly destroyed a brand once synonymous with the internet.
